Transaction 956ed6eed92ff1adb70d68fea4088175440a70aaacbc3ea8b1707385253786de

1 Input
1 Outputs
  • 956ed6eed92ff1adb70d68fea4088175440a70aaacbc3ea8b1707385253786de:0
  • value  210886
    address  3DpfinPeGinYvkpUYNzdfmY7V8fb4WUg9b